Eosinophils are readily identifiable in most leucocyte preps.  They run as
a discrete subpopulation (on a BD FACSort) in a forward-scatter (X) versus
side-scatter plot (Y), above the neutrophils and maybe just slightly behind
them (don't turn the side-scatter gain too high, or you'll lose them out
the top of your plot).  Also, if you draw a gate around them and look at
this in any fluorescence channel you'll find them to be more
autofluorescent than other leucocytes.
